Lenovo Yoga C930 81C400AHMZ Overview
The Lenovo Yoga C930 81C400AHMZ is a premium hybrid laptop with impressive specifications and features. Powered by the 8th gen Intel Core i7 processor, specifically the i7-8550U model, this laptop offers excellent performance for both everyday tasks and more demanding applications. With 4 processor cores, a base frequency of 1.8 GHz, and a boost frequency of 4 GHz, the Yoga C930 can handle multitasking with ease.
The laptop comes pre-installed with Windows 10 Home, providing a user-friendly operating system experience. The 13.9-inch IPS display with a 4K Ultra HD resolution of 3840 x 2160 pixels delivers stunning visuals with vibrant colors and sharp details. The touchscreen feature with multi-touch support adds convenience and versatility to the user experience.
The Yoga C930 is equipped with 16 GB of DDR4 RAM and a 1000 GB NVMe SSD, providing ample storage space and fast data access speeds. The integrated Intel UHD Graphics 620 ensures smooth graphics performance for multimedia and light gaming. The laptop also features Dolby Atmos audio technology, four speakers, and two microphones for an immersive audio experience.
In terms of connectivity, the Yoga C930 offers Bluetooth 4.2, Wi-Fi 5 (802.11ac), and a variety of USB ports including USB 3.2 Gen 1 Type-A and USB 3.2 Gen 2 Type-C. The backlit keyboard, touchpad, and fingerprint reader add convenience and security to the user experience.
The sleek and stylish design of the Yoga C930, with its gold aluminum housing, makes it a visually appealing device. The convertible form factor allows users to switch between laptop and tablet modes effortlessly, adding versatility to the device.
Pros:
- Powerful 8th gen Intel Core i7 processor for smooth performance
- Stunning 4K Ultra HD display with touchscreen capability
- Ample 16 GB of RAM and 1000 GB SSD for storage and speed
- Dolby Atmos audio technology for immersive sound experience
- Sleek and stylish design with convertible form factor
Cons:
- Lack of discrete graphics adapter may limit performance for gaming or graphic-intensive tasks
- Limited port selection, with no card reader or Ethernet LAN
- High price point compared to some other laptops with similar specs
